Writing Messages in the AoPS Community

The Buttons

Post a reply.PNG This is a picture of what you see when you create a topic or post a reply.

The bold Button

The Bold button.jpeg button is for bold tags. When you click on it, your screen should look like this: Clicked on bold button.PNG These are called bold tags. Then, you can type in any text you want: Type in bold text.PNG When you submit it, it should look like this: Submitted Bold Text.PNG

The Italics Button

The Italics button.jpeg button is the italics button. When you click on it, your screen should look like this:

Clicked on italics button.jpeg

Then you can type in your italicized message:

Italics message.jpeg

When you submit, it should look like this:

Italics result.jpeg

The Underline Button

The Underline button.jpeg button is for underlining text. When you click on it, the symbols [u] and [/u] appear. Then you can type in whatever you want to be underlined:

Underline typing.jpeg

When you submit it, it should look like this:

Underline result.jpeg

Note: you can also highlight text and then click the underline button.

The Hide Button.JPG Button

The Hide Button.JPG button embeds text in a little interactive clicky. When you click on it, your screen should look like this: Clicked on the Hide Button.JPG Then put in your text: 1+1=2.JPG When you submit, you get this: Hidden Text.JPG
If you click on the words "Hidden Text", you get this: Open Hidden Text.JPG
Or you can label your hidden text. First, write in the title of the hidden text: Labeled Hidden Text.JPG
And then submit:
Published Labeled Hidden Text.JPG Open Labeled Published Hidden Text.JPG

The Code Button.JPG Button

The Code Button.JPG button is for posting code that you don't want to be rendered, ie LaTeX. When you click on it, your screen should look like this: Clicked on the Code Button.JPG Type in your code: Typed in Code.JPG And submit:
Submitted code tag.JPG

The List Button.JPG, List= Button.JPG, and StarButton.JPG Buttons

The List Button.JPG, List= Button.JPG, and StarButton.JPG buttons are for making ordered and unordered lists. To start an unordered list, click on the List Button.JPG button and then use the Enter key to make your screen look like this: Clicked on the List Button.JPG Then click on the StarButton.JPG to start a entry in your list. Making an Unordered List.JPG Type in your entry: Making an Unordered List 2.JPG And do so for all your entries, making sure to stay inside the [list] tags: Making an Unordered List 3.JPG And then submit: Published Unordered List.JPG If you want to make an ordered list on the other hand, use the List= Button.JPG button. Clicked on the List= Button.JPG And type in the number "1": Typed in the number 1.JPG Then add your entries: Making an Ordered List.JPG After you submit, it should look like this: Published Ordered List.JPG

The Img button.JPG Button

The Img button.JPG button is for embedding images in posts. If you have this image:
http://img259.imageshack.us/img259/4337/artofproblemsolvinglogo.jpg
And you want it to show up like this:
Art of Problem Solving Logo.jpg
You use [img] tags. Click on the Img button.JPG button and your screen should look like this:
Clicked on the Img button.JPG
Now insert the link to the image. Make sure it is a direct link.
Img coding.JPG
When you submit, you should get the image!
Published image.JPG

The URL button.JPG Button

The URL button.JPG button is for parsing and naming URLs. If you click it, your screen should look like this:
Clicked on the URL button.JPG
Now type in your URL:
Typed in URL.JPG
When you submit it, it should be parsed:
Parsed URL.JPG
